MultiServerSqlConnectionInfo クラス

Transact-SQL クエリ エディターが使用する SQL Server の接続情報が含まれています。

継承階層

System.Object
  Microsoft.SqlServer.Management.Smo.RegSvrEnum.UIConnectionInfo
    Microsoft.SqlServer.Management.MultiServerConnection.MultiServerSqlConnectionInfo

名前空間:  Microsoft.SqlServer.Management.MultiServerConnection
アセンブリ:  Microsoft.SqlServer.Management.MultiServerConnection (Microsoft.SqlServer.Management.MultiServerConnection.dll)

構文

'宣言
Public Class MultiServerSqlConnectionInfo _
    Inherits UIConnectionInfo
'使用
Dim instance As MultiServerSqlConnectionInfo
public class MultiServerSqlConnectionInfo : UIConnectionInfo
public ref class MultiServerSqlConnectionInfo : public UIConnectionInfo
type MultiServerSqlConnectionInfo =  
    class 
        inherit UIConnectionInfo 
    end
public class MultiServerSqlConnectionInfo extends UIConnectionInfo

MultiServerSqlConnectionInfo 型は、以下のメンバーを公開しています。

コンストラクター

  名前 説明
パブリック メソッド MultiServerSqlConnectionInfo() MultiServerSqlConnectionInfo クラスの新しいインスタンスを初期化します。
パブリック メソッド MultiServerSqlConnectionInfo(UIConnectionInfo) 指定された接続情報を使用して、MultiServerSqlConnectionInfo クラスの新しいインスタンスを初期化します。

先頭に戻る

プロパティ

  名前 説明
パブリック プロパティ AdvancedOptions (UIConnectionInfo から継承されています。)
パブリック プロパティ ApplicationName (UIConnectionInfo から継承されています。)
パブリック プロパティ AuthenticationType (UIConnectionInfo から継承されています。)
パブリック プロパティ ConnectionProtocolString 接続に使用するネットワーク プロトコルの名前を指定します。
パブリック プロパティ ConnectionTimeout サーバーへの接続タイムアウト時間 (秒数) を取得または設定します。
パブリック プロパティ DefaultDatabaseName 既定で接続するデータベースの名前を取得または設定します。
パブリック プロパティ DisplayName (UIConnectionInfo から継承されています。)
パブリック プロパティ EncryptConnection 接続が暗号化されるかどうかを示す値を取得または設定します。
パブリック プロパティ EncryptedPassword (UIConnectionInfo から継承されています。)
パブリック プロパティ ExecutionTimeout Transact-SQL バッチの実行タイムアウト時間 (秒数) を取得または設定します。
パブリック プロパティ Id (UIConnectionInfo から継承されています。)
パブリック プロパティ NetworkProtocol 接続で使用するネットワーク プロトコルの種類を指定します。
パブリック プロパティ OtherParams (UIConnectionInfo から継承されています。)
パブリック プロパティ PacketSize 接続で使用する TCP パケットのサイズをバイト数で取得または設定します。
パブリック プロパティ Password (UIConnectionInfo から継承されています。)
パブリック プロパティ PersistPassword (UIConnectionInfo から継承されています。)
パブリック プロパティ ServerName (UIConnectionInfo から継承されています。)
パブリック プロパティ ServerNameNoDot (UIConnectionInfo から継承されています。)
パブリック プロパティ ServerType (UIConnectionInfo から継承されています。)
パブリック プロパティ ServerVersion (UIConnectionInfo から継承されています。)
パブリック プロパティ UserName 接続時に使用するログイン名を取得または設定します。 (UIConnectionInfo.UserName をオーバーライドします。)
パブリック プロパティ UseWindowsAuthentication Windows 認証 (統合セキュリティ) を使用するかどうかを示す値を取得または設定します。
パブリック プロパティ WorkstationId Transact-SQL バッチを送信するクライアント マシンの名前を取得または設定します。

先頭に戻る

メソッド

  名前 説明
パブリック メソッド CompareTo (UIConnectionInfo から継承されています。)
パブリック メソッド Copy (UIConnectionInfo から継承されています。)
パブリック メソッド CreateSqlConnection サーバーへの接続を作成します。
パブリック メソッド Equals (UIConnectionInfo から継承されています。)
プロテクト メソッド Finalize (Object から継承されています。)
パブリック メソッド GetHashCode (UIConnectionInfo から継承されています。)
パブリック メソッド GetType (Object から継承されています。)
プロテクト メソッド MemberwiseClone (Object から継承されています。)
パブリック メソッド SaveToStream (UIConnectionInfo から継承されています。)
パブリック メソッド ToString (Object から継承されています。)

先頭に戻る

スレッド セーフ

この型の public static (Visual Basic では Shared) のメンバーはすべて、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

関連項目

参照

Microsoft.SqlServer.Management.MultiServerConnection 名前空間